Background
An injection mold is a tool for producing plastic products; the injection molding is a processing method used for batch production of parts with complex shapes, and particularly relates to a method for injecting heated and melted plastic into a mold cavity at high pressure by an injection molding machine, and obtaining a formed product after cooling and solidification.
However, the injection mold in the prior art is generally fixed and non-replaceable, and has poor use effect, so we propose an injection mold for plastic products to solve the above problems.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1-3, an injection mold for plastic products comprises a bottom plate 1, wherein four corners of the bottom plate 1 are fixedly provided with support legs 2, two sides of the top of the bottom plate 1 are fixedly provided with support plates 3, the tops of the two support plates 3 are fixedly provided with a same top plate 4, the top of the top plate 4 is fixedly provided with an electric telescopic rod 5, a piston shaft of the electric telescopic rod 5 extends to the lower part of the top plate 4 and is fixedly connected with a transverse plate 6, the bottom of the transverse plate 6 is fixedly provided with an upper mold 7, the top of the bottom plate 1 is fixedly connected with the bottom ends of a plurality of springs 8, the top ends of the plurality of springs 8 are fixedly provided with a same connecting seat 9, one side of the connecting seat 9 is provided with a through hole 10, a worm 11 is rotatably arranged in the through hole 10, a groove 12 is arranged on the inner wall of the top of the through hole 10, a motor 13 is fixedly arranged in the groove 12, and a bevel gear 14 is fixedly arranged on the output shaft of the motor 13 and on the outer side of the worm 11, two bevel gears 14 are meshed with each other, the bottom ends of two threaded rods 15 are rotatably mounted on the inner wall of the bottom of the through hole 10, worm gears 16 are fixedly mounted on the outer sides of the two threaded rods 15, a worm 11 is meshed with the two worm gears 16, two vertical holes 17 are formed in the top of the connecting seat 9, the top ends of the two threaded rods 15 extend into the corresponding vertical holes 17 and are provided with moving sleeves 18 in a threaded manner, the two moving sleeves 18 are slidably connected into the corresponding vertical holes 17, the top parts of the two moving sleeves 18 extend to the upper side of the connecting seat 9, mounting rods 19 are fixedly mounted on the mutually close sides of the two moving sleeves 18, a lower die 20 is movably mounted at the top of the connecting seat 9, a plurality of positioning rods are fixedly mounted at the bottom of the lower die 20, a plurality of positioning grooves are formed in the top of the connecting seat 9 and are movably connected in the corresponding positioning grooves, mounting plates 21 are fixedly mounted at the bottoms of the two sides of the lower die 20, mounting holes 22 are formed in the tops of the two mounting plates 21, and the two mounting rods 19 are movably connected into the corresponding mounting holes 22.
The bottom of the connecting seat 9 is fixedly connected with the top ends of a plurality of vertical rods, a plurality of springs 8 are movably sleeved on the outer sides of the corresponding vertical rods, the bottom ends of the vertical rods all extend to the lower part of the bottom plate 1 and are fixedly connected with the same connecting plate, a certain limiting effect is achieved on the connecting seat 9, two fixing plates are fixedly installed in the through hole 10, the worm 11 is rotatably installed on the inner sides of the two fixing plates, the worm 11 is conveniently and rotatably installed, the bottom of the moving sleeve 18 is provided with a thread groove, the moving sleeve 18 is installed on the outer side of the threaded rod 15 through the thread groove and the thread, the moving sleeve 18 is conveniently and threadedly connected with the threaded rod 15, limiting grooves are respectively formed in the inner walls of the two sides of the vertical hole 17, limiting blocks are fixedly installed on the two sides of the moving sleeve 18, the two limiting blocks are slidably connected in the corresponding limiting grooves, a certain limiting effect is achieved on the moving sleeve 18, and clamping plates are fixedly installed on the sides, which are close to each other, of the two moving sleeves 18, the two mounting rods 19 are fixedly mounted at the bottom of the corresponding clamping plate, so that the mounting rods 19 can be conveniently and fixedly mounted.
In the utility model, when in use, the transverse plate 6 can be driven to move downwards by starting the electric telescopic rod 5, so that the transverse plate 6 drives the upper die 7 to move downwards for injection molding, and when in injection molding, a certain buffer effect can be achieved through the elastic deformation of the springs 8, thereby avoiding the problem of damage to the lower die caused by overlarge pressure on the lower die 20 during injection molding, and the worm 11 can be driven to rotate through the meshing transmission of the two bevel gears 14 by starting the motor 13, and further the two threaded rods 15 can be driven to rotate through the meshing transmission of the worm 11 and the two worm gears 16, further the two moving sleeves 18 can be driven to move upwards through the threaded connection of the moving sleeves 18 and the threaded rods 15, thereby the two moving sleeves 18 can drive the two mounting rods 19 to move upwards and slide out of the corresponding mounting holes 22, and the fixation of the lower die 20 can be released, then can take off lower mould 20 and change to can drive two installation poles 19 through starter motor 13 reversal, move down and block in corresponding mounting hole 22, can accomplish the installation to lower mould 20, easy operation, convenient to use is convenient for change the dismantlement of lower mould 20.
